Horribly awkward comedy has never been so popular. The trend is for discomfort: we love to squirm at the social misfits and overbearing characters in "The Office," we applaud Sacha Baron Cohen as he teases, and we adore the lowbrow characters who populate "The Simpsons." Including features on animated fiction and comments on relative newcomers to the comedy scene-Peter Kay and Catherine Tate-this is a book which will delight all who have embraced the new wave of comedy.Edwin Page is the author of two successful guides to contemporary idols, "Quintessential Tarantino" and "Gothic Fantasy: The Films of Tim Burton," both published recently by Marion Boyars Publishers, Ltd.
